Last week bridal and fashion designer Monique Lhuillier stopped by Highland Park Village to celebrate the opening of the Goop pop-up shop, where she and actress Gwyneth Paltrow collaborated on a ready-to-wear line exclusive to the store. We sat down with Lhuillier to discuss the hottest trends for spring and summer bridal, as well as what makes the Dallas bride so special. Check it out below.
What do you think makes the Dallas bride unique?
I think the Dallas bride has such a great appreciation for quality clothing. They are also willing to take a chance when it comes to adding fashion elements into a wedding dress—things like color. They have seen so many dresses so they want theirs to be different. The Dallas bride is sophisticated, well-traveled, and wants something unique.
What’s your favorite spring/summer trend for brides?
I would say my favorite trend, or style, is when everything looks effortless and light. The beading is just dusted, the layers are very light, and even the lace is delicate. I like my brides to feel ethereal. So the trend is light, airy, and delicate.
Do you have a favorite silhouette when it comes to wedding dresses?
So many of them are flashing in front of my eyes! The silhouette I love for brides is a ball gown that is a soft A-line. It’s still full, but not overly. The reason I picked this one is because when you go out for the evening, people typically wear more slim styles. Your wedding is the only time you can wear something so full—you should incorporate some fantasy into your look. It’s such a special moment in your life and I think your dress should be over-the-top and more interesting so that it stays in your mind forever.
